In the throes of depression we often think It doesnt matter, no one will care if Im gone, it would be easier for everyone else if I were dead. Dont listen. The Nothing is telling you lies. Someone will always notice that youve left, and someone will always know that youre gone. Always. And after youve gone, someone else will have to pick up the pieces of their life, the life you shattered when you took yourself from them. Suicide might be an easy way out for YOU, but it isnt for anyone else. No matter how rough things get, there is nothing that we cant work through, there is no amount of darkness that does not relinquish to light. When your own light is so dim you cant see it anymore in the dark, FIND MORE. Ask for help. Tell someone that youre hurting. TELL ME, even. Just SOMEONE. And to the rest of you, THIS: when someone comes to you with thoughts of suicide or worthlessness, grasping desperately at wicks of light in the dark, DO NOT BRUSH OFF THEIR EFFORTS. Hug them. And hold their hand, and get in the trench with them. Take your light to where theyre at instead of pointing out all the ways they can make their own light brighter. SHARE YOURS FIRST. Snuggle your fire against their waning spark until the shared heat ignites their heart. No more lives lost for lack of light. Were all in this together.
